A Brazilian trio whose melodic songs carry straightforward social messages.
For a good sense of their sound, try 'Vamos Sorrir' first. 'Hora Certa' shows how they handle their social themes without losing the melody.
Their self-titled 2016 debut introduced a sound that feels both familiar and fresh, mixing samba rhythms with reggae grooves and rock energy. Songs like 'Vamos Sorrir' and 'Então Vem e Me Busca' show how they make social themes feel personal and melodic rather than preachy. They've kept that approach through three albums, working together on writing to keep arrangements clear and messages direct.
They formed in São Paulo and put out their first album in 2016. Two more followed, 'De Pé' in 2019 and 'Resistência' in 2022, with songs like 'Hora Certa' and 'Meu Mundo' continuing their blend of styles and social themes.
